Flying Couch Brewing
Microbrewery in Copenhagen, Capital Region of Denmark, Denmark 🇩🇰
Established in 2011
The beer is mainly found in the Copenhagen area but is also distributed by Det Belgiske Hus to the rest of Denmark.
Export occurs occasionally and includes Spain, Sweden (Elixir & Wine), Norway, Finland, Austria, the UK, The Netherlands and more.
